Why own land in Dunnellon?

Owning land in Dunnellon, FL, can be a great investment or lifestyle choice for several reasons, depending on what you're looking for. Here are some of the key benefits:

1. Affordable Land with Growth Potential

Dunnellon offers relatively low land prices compared to other areas in Florida, making it attractive for investors looking for appreciation potential. With Florida's rapid growth, land values in rural areas like Dunnellon could increase over time.

2. Peaceful, Small-Town Living

Dunnellon is known for its laid-back, small-town charm while still providing access to major cities like Ocala (30 minutes away) and Gainesville (about an hour away).

3. Outdoor Recreation & Natural Beauty

The area is home to some of the most beautiful natural attractions in Florida, including:

Rainbow Springs State Park - famous for its crystal-clear springs, swimming, and kayaking.

Withlacoochee River - great for boating, fishing, and nature lovers.

Goethe State Forest - ideal for hiking, horseback riding, and camping.

5. Proximity to Ocala & The Equestrian Scene

Dunnellon is close to Ocala, known as the "Horse Capital of the World." This makes it an appealing location for equestrians looking for affordable land near top-tier equestrian facilities.
